JUHE API Marketplace

Query List of Sign-in IPs

Active

Query List of Sign-in IPs automates the retrieval of login event data from the last 24 hours, consolidating information from multiple sources into a single CSV file. It removes duplicate IP entries and sends the processed data via email, ensuring users receive a clear and concise report of authentication activities without redundancy.

Workflow Overview

Query List of Sign-in IPs automates the retrieval of login event data from the last 24 hours, consolidating information from multiple sources into a single CSV file. It removes duplicate IP entries and sends the processed data via email, ensuring users receive a clear and concise report of authentication activities without redundancy.

This workflow is designed for IT administrators, security analysts, and compliance officers who need to monitor and report on user login activities across their organizations. It is particularly useful for those working in environments that require detailed auditing of authentication events to ensure security and compliance with regulations.

This workflow addresses the challenge of tracking and reporting user login activities across multiple platforms. By aggregating login events from various sources, it helps identify potential security threats, such as unauthorized access attempts, and provides a comprehensive report of user activity over the last 24 hours without duplicates.

  1. Form Trigger: The process begins when a user fills out a form to request a sign-in CSV report, providing their name, email, and API key.
  2. Set Variables: The workflow sets the date for the last 24 hours and stores user inputs for later use.
  3. Fetch Events: It retrieves successful login events, OAuth authentication events, and Office365 shell login events from the API, ensuring all relevant data is collected.
  4. Combine Events: The workflow merges all authentication events into a single dataset for easier processing.
  5. Filter Data: The data is filtered to include only relevant fields such as user names, IPs, and locations.
  6. Remove Duplicates: Duplicate IP entries are removed to ensure the report is concise and accurate.
  7. Convert to CSV: The filtered data is then converted into a CSV format for easy readability.
  8. Convert to Base64: The CSV file is converted to Base64 encoding for secure email transmission.
  9. Send Email: Finally, the workflow sends an email with the attached CSV report to the user, notifying them that their request has been completed.

Statistics

14
Nodes
0
Downloads
16
Views
7802
File Size

Quick Info

Categories
Manual Triggered
Medium Workflow
Complexity
medium

Tags

manual
medium
advanced
api
integration
sticky note
files
storage
+4 more

Boost your workflows with Wisdom Gate LLM API

Supporting GPT-5, Claude-4, DeepSeek v3, Gemini and more. Free trial.